WebScuffing. Scuffing is a particularly damaging form of wear in highly loaded lubricated contacts such as piston rings and gear teeth. There is local penetration of the lubricant film, and breakdown of the boundary lubricants, leading to localised solid phase welding. When the weld is broken, the surfaces are roughened to such an extent that they ...
